High-tech restriction 'impairs' both sides

By Wang Ying in Shanghai and Ding Qingfen in Beijing | China Daily | Updated: 2012-11-17 08:04

Commerce official urges West to lift export limits on China

Washington and Brussels should lift restrictions on high-tech exports to China, a limit that has impaired their competitiveness in the world's fastest-growing major market, a trade official said.

Exports of high-tech products from the United States to China have fallen sharply over the years as their share in China dropped from 18.3 percent in 2001 to only 6.3 percent in 2011, Vice-Minister of Commerce Zhong Shan said in Shanghai on Friday.
